Scientists make 'superfood' that could save honeybees

In a groundbreaking development that could play a vital role in preserving global ecosystems, a team of researchers has created a specialized food supplement designed to enhance the health and survival of honeybees. This innovation comes at a time when bee populations around the world are facing severe declines due to factors such as habitat loss, pesticide exposure, climate change, and the spread of harmful pathogens. The new formulation, which is being referred to as a “superfood” for bees, aims to provide essential nutrients that bolster their immune systems and overall resilience.

The newly created supplement presents a possible answer to this escalating problem. In contrast to regular sugar-based feeds usually supplied to bees in controlled hives, this improved mixture is infused with a rich combination of proteins, vitamins, minerals, and bioactive elements specially selected to fulfill the dietary requirements of honeybees. These ingredients aim to replicate the advantages bees typically obtain from pollen, which is frequently limited during specific seasons or in areas impacted by environmental harm.

One of the critical aspects of this innovation is its focus on improving bee immunity. Over the years, bee colonies have become increasingly vulnerable to viruses, fungal infections, and parasites such as the Varroa mite, which has been a major contributor to colony losses worldwide. By fortifying bees’ immune responses through proper nutrition, scientists hope to reduce mortality rates and increase the overall stability of hives. Preliminary laboratory tests have shown promising results, with bees consuming the enriched feed exhibiting better survival rates and greater resistance to stress compared to those given standard diets.

In addition to health benefits, the researchers behind the project emphasize sustainability. The ingredients used in the supplement are readily available and can be produced without significant environmental impact, making it a scalable option for beekeepers across different regions. This is particularly important as commercial beekeeping operations struggle to maintain healthy colonies in the face of economic pressures and environmental challenges.

Although the results to date are promising, specialists warn that this breakthrough is not a complete solution for the intricate challenges facing bee populations. Elements like pesticide application, habitat loss, and climate changes still require attention to guarantee the long-term sustainability of pollinators. Nonetheless, this progress signifies an important advance in enhancing bee resilience and reducing the dangers caused by current agricultural methods and environmental disturbances.

Additional investigations are currently being conducted to enhance the formulation and assess its performance under actual environmental conditions in various ecosystems. Extensive field studies are anticipated to be carried out in partnership with apiculturists and farming entities. Should these efforts prove effective, this nutritional innovation may become a commonly used resource in the continuous mission to safeguard honeybees and, consequently, worldwide food networks.
